Brushing

Add this to the list of things-I-thought-wouldn't-work... Only it DOES work. For JT at least.

Its called brushing therapy, and its kind of a deep pressure brushing with this special brush (pictured). The input from brushing actually calms JT down.

I gotta be honest... I love the OT, but I thought this was just a bunch of phooey... Until I started doing it at home.

JT started kissing us the week after brushing was started. He likes it, too (I don't blame him, it feels pretty good).

Who knows how long it will be effective for... But I am glad I was wrong! Sweet!
